Key Features to Look For

When shopping for a CAI, focus on what the system actually does for your car.

  • Increased Airflow: The main goal is to get more cool air into the engine. Look for systems that boast a larger diameter tubing than the factory setup. More air usually means more power.
  • Heat Shielding: Your engine bay gets very hot. A good CAI includes a sturdy heat shield. This shield blocks hot engine air from entering the intake, ensuring you are only sucking in cool, dense air.
  • Filter Type: You will find two main types: oiled and dry filters. Oiled filters often provide maximum airflow but require careful cleaning. Dry filters are easier to maintain but might restrict airflow slightly more. Choose based on how much maintenance you want to do.
  • Ease of Installation: Most kits are designed for DIY installation. Check reviews to see if the instructions are clear and if all necessary hardware is included.

Important Materials Matter

The materials used in the intake tube and the heat shield directly affect performance and lifespan.

The intake tube itself is usually made from one of two materials: plastic or metal (like aluminum).

Plastic/Polyethylene Tubing:

High-density polyethylene (HDPE) tubing is common. It resists heat soak well because plastic does not transfer heat as easily as metal. This keeps the air inside the tube cooler.

Metal (Aluminum) Tubing:

Aluminum tubes look great and are very durable. However, metal conducts heat. If the design isn’t perfect, the tube might heat up from the engine, reducing the “cold air” benefit.

The heat shield should always be made of robust material, often thick, powder-coated steel or aluminum. This material must effectively block engine heat.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

What makes one intake better than another? It often comes down to design precision and component quality.

Quality Boosters:
  • Smooth Bends: Tubing with smooth, mandrel-bent curves allows air to flow without turbulence. Sharp, uneven bends slow the air down.
  • High-Quality Seals: Good clamps and silicone couplers ensure that no unmetered, hot air sneaks into the system.
  • Reputable Filter Brand: Filters made by well-known performance companies usually offer better filtration while maintaining high airflow rates.
Quality Reducers:

Cheap plastic that warps over time reduces quality. Poorly fitting heat shields that leave gaps allow hot air in. Some low-cost kits use thin, flimsy tubing which can vibrate or crack under stress.

User Experience and Use Cases

Most Charger V6 owners install a CAI for two main reasons: sound and responsiveness.

The Sound Factor:

When you press the gas pedal hard, you will hear a noticeable, deep induction sound—a satisfying “whoosh.” This is a major reason people buy these kits. The sound is much louder than the stock setup.

Performance Gains:

While you will not suddenly have a massive horsepower jump on a stock V6, you should feel a slight improvement in throttle response, especially when accelerating onto the highway. This system helps the engine perform at its best, especially in warmer weather when the factory intake struggles.

Use Cases: These intakes are great for daily drivers who want a bit more pep and a better engine sound. They work well for drivers who frequently drive in city traffic or on the highway. If you plan on heavy track use or major engine tuning later, you need to ensure the CAI supports those future mods.

10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Cold Air Intakes for Dodge Charger V6

Q: Will a cold air intake void my Dodge warranty?

A: Generally, installing an aftermarket part does not automatically void your entire factory warranty. However, if a dealer can prove that the intake *caused* a specific engine failure, they might deny the warranty claim for that specific repair.

Q: Do I need to retune my engine after installing a CAI?

A: For most high-quality, street-legal CAI kits designed specifically for the V6 Charger, no tune is required. The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or can usually adjust to the increased airflow.

Q: How much horsepower will I gain?

A: On a stock Dodge Charger V6, gains are usually modest, often between 5 to 10 horsepower at the wheels. The biggest benefit is often better throttle feel.

Q: How often do I need to clean the filter?

A: This depends on the filter type and how dusty your driving environment is. Oiled filters usually need cleaning every 15,000 to 30,000 miles. Dry filters might last longer before needing service.

Q: Can a CAI damage my engine if water gets sucked in?

A: Yes, this is called hydrolock. If you drive through very deep standing water, an exposed, low-mounted CAI filter can suck in water, which can severely damage the engine. Choose a kit with a well-placed heat shield.

Q: Is the noise improvement worth the money?

A: For many owners, yes. The deep growl under acceleration is a major selling point. If you prefer a quiet car, you might find the added intake noise too much.

Q: Are metal or plastic tubes better for heat?

A: Plastic (polyethylene) tubes are generally better at resisting heat soak because plastic does not transfer heat as easily as aluminum does.

Q: Will my gas mileage change?

A: Theoretically, better airflow *could* improve efficiency slightly if you drive gently. However, most drivers who install a CAI tend to drive more aggressively to enjoy the sound, which usually cancels out any small MPG gain.

Q: What is a heat shield and why is it important?

A: The heat shield is a box that surrounds the air filter. It blocks hot air rising off the engine from being sucked into your intake, ensuring the air feeding your engine stays cool.

Q: How difficult is the installation process?

A: Most kits are designed to be installed using basic hand tools in about an hour or less. They usually replace the stock airbox directly.
